Wrestling team kicks off season
The Prairie wrestling team saw their first action of the season in the annual Takedown Tournament which this year was held at Grangeville Saturday, Dec. 1.
Prairie had 10 students out for wrestling this year with 9 able to compete at Saturday’s Tournament.
Jake Wimer and Ronald George are the seniors on the team. George was unable to attend due to military commitments.
Juniors on the team are Chance Ratcliff, James Jackson and Michael Matson.
Sophomores are Brandon Poxleitner, Tyrell Langston and Jeremy Ross.
Freshmen are Sheldon Klinkefus and Mitchel Jungert.
Returning state qualifiers are Poxleitner and Wimer. Jackson earned a state medal as a freshman but didn’t wrestle last year.
George, Ratcliff, Matson and Langston are all returning lettermen.
The team has their first dual match at Kamiah on Dec. 11.
